| Anyone have suggestions as to where I could I could find maternity clothes (ideally inexpensively) for petites? The big issue is pants--I don't want to pay to get them hemmed! |
| Gap and Old Navy sell short length pants online--I've had good results with them. I haven't found any petite-specific tops, but just try a bunch of stuff on. Some are longer than others. I've also been surprised at how much longer of a shirt I am comfortable in now, not just for the belly coverage but for the expanding hip coverage. But some are still way too long for me! |
| mimi maternity had petites. I had a pair of petite cords from them this past winter that were GREAT |
| I second mimi-maternity for inexpensive clothes, and all of the pants come in short, regular, and long. I'm 5'1" and the length was fine, even for wearing flats. |
| PP here... I was confusing Mimi Maternity with Motherhood Maternity. Motherhood had great cords for under $30. Mimi has much nicer stuff, but it is also more expensive if I recall correctly. |
